I am just wondering how long everyone had to continue to take Prilosec after surgery? I am still taking it and if I miss it I sure can tell. My reflux isn't horrible but it bothers me without meds.

I had to start taking meds 3 weeks after surgery for reflux. Now 6 months after I take it daily. Doctor said it will be my new normal... so I doubt you’ll get to stop taking meds. He told me it is one of the side effects of the gastric sleeve.

My surgeon did not put me on anything immediately post-op, but around week 3 I started getting heartburn. So, I put myself on Nexium. It had worked for me in the past and it worked for me for this.

I took the Nexium for 4 months straight when I missed a dose and noticed return of the heartburn. I was concerned about some of the long term effects of PPI use, so I decided that I would like to try to stay off of PPI's on a long term basis. I'm willing to accept temporary rounds of treatment, but I really wanted to try. So, I took Pepcid complete as needed until I had done enough research to find alternatives. I added some natural GERD remedies to my daily routine and you'd be surprised at how effective they are. I'm not noticing the nighttime reflux like before and I might have a little break through heartburn once in a while, easily treated with DGL. Otherwise I'm good.
